@media (prefers-color-scheme: light) {
  :root {
    accent-color: hsl(120, 100%, 25%);
    --input-color: hsl(0, 0%, 25%);
    --foreground-color: hsl(0, 0%, 0%);
  }
  #search-button {
    color: hsl(0, 0%, 100%);
    background-color: hsl(122, 39%, 47%);
  }
  #search-button:hover {
    background-color: hsl(0, 78%, 72%);
  }
}

@media (prefers-color-scheme: dark) {
  :root {
    accent-color: hsl(120, 50%, 40%);
    --input-color: hsl(0, 0%, 75%);
    --foreground-color: hsl(0, 0%, 90%);
  }
  body {
    color: var(--foreground-color);
    background-color: hsl(0, 0%, 10%);
  }
  #search-button {
    color: var(--foreground-color);
    background-color: hsl(122, 39%, 30%);
  }
  #search-button:hover {
    background-color: hsl(0, 78%, 60%);
  }
}
